Why is the integration of labor management systems important?
One of the main advantages of integrating labor management systems is the centralization of information. Many companies continue to manage labor tasks manually or with fragmented systems, creating inefficiencies, data duplication, and a lack of coordination between departments. By integrating a single system that manages hiring, performance tracking, schedule control, and document signing, it is possible to improve the overall administration of the company.
Among the main problems that companies face when they do not implement an integrated management system are:
Inefficient and manual processes: Manual management of labor data, such as updating files or generating contracts, can be slow and prone to human error. With an integrated management system, all processes are automated, allowing you to save time and ensuring accuracy in records.
Lack of visibility into performance and productivity: Without an integration of labor management systems, managers and human resources representatives may struggle to get a clear view of their employees' performance, which affects strategic decision-making.
Risk of legal non-compliance: Keeping disorganized or incomplete records can put companies at risk of violating labor regulations. Integrating systems that manage digital files and electronic signatures ensures that all documentation is up to date and meets legal requirements.
Benefits of system integration in labor administration
By integrating a labor management system, companies can enjoy a wide range of benefits that improve their efficiency and productivity. Some of the most notable are:
1. Automation of key processes: Integrating labor management systems allows for the automation of repetitive tasks, such as sending contracts, collecting electronic signatures, or updating records. This frees the human resources team from administrative tasks so they can focus on strategic activities.
2. Better coordination between departments: Centralizing information facilitates collaboration between different areas of the company. Managers can access employee data in real time, allowing them to make more informed and quicker decisions.
3. Cost reduction: By improving process efficiency and reducing the risk of errors, companies can save money on human resources management. Additionally, automating document and electronic signature management eliminates the costs associated with paper and physical file storage; this savings can actually be much more significant than you think.
4. Legal compliance and data protection: The digital tools that are part of a labor management system integration are designed to comply with local and international regulations. This includes the secure handling of personal data and ensuring that all documents and electronic signatures comply with current legal standards.
How to choose an appropriate labor management system?
When a company decides to implement an integrated system for labor management, choosing the right platform is crucial. Below are some crucial aspects to consider:
Regulatory compliance: The system must comply with the labor regulations of the country where the company operates. Platforms like Sora.mx, which manage digital files and electronic signatures, ensure compliance with the Federal Labor Law in Mexico.
Scalability and flexibility: The integration of labor management systems must be able to adapt to the changing needs of the company. A good system allows for the incorporation of new functionalities as the company grows.
Ease of use and implementation: Technology should not be a barrier, but rather a tool that simplifies processes. The system must be easy to use and have an agile implementation so that the entire team can adopt it without difficulties.
Security and data protection: One of the main challenges when digitizing labor processes is security. It is fundamental for the system to have robust data protection measures to prevent security breaches and guarantee the confidentiality of information.
